Cost of Cabin Window Replacement in Federal Way

Replacing cabin windows in Federal Way, WA, can be a significant investment, but it's essential for maintaining the comfort and energy efficiency of your home. Understanding the factors that influence the cost and the common tasks involved can help you budget effectively for this home improvement project.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Window Type: Different styles like double-hung, casement, and sliding windows vary in price.
  • Material: Options such as wood, vinyl, and fiberglass have different cost implications.
  • Size: Larger windows require more materials and labor.
  • Labor Costs: Rates can vary based on the complexity of the installation and local labor rates.
  • Energy Efficiency: Windows with higher energy ratings can be more expensive but offer long-term savings.
  • Customization: Custom-sized or specially designed windows typically cost more.
  •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the cost.

Average Costs for

Task Price Range ($)
Standard Window Replacement 300 - 700 per window
Custom Window Installation 700 - 1,200 per window
Labor Costs 100 - 200 per hour
Energy-Efficient Windows 400 - 1,000 per window
Permits and Inspections 50 - 200
